Is your group or organization looking for a guest speaker who can address a topic about history? Perhaps the Local History Services Department of the
Indiana Historical Society can help you. This department recently updated its Speakers Bureau. Among the many interesting speakers and topics are two Sisters of Providence.
Sister Barbara Doherty, coordinator of the Office for the Shrine of Saint Mother Theodore Guerin, is available to speak to groups about “Saint Mother Theodore Guerin: Saint of Indiana.” Sister Marie Kevin Tighe, the former vice postulator of Mother Theodore’s Cause, is available to speak on two different topics, “Mother Theodore Guerin: Pioneer Hoosier Saint” and “Saint Mother Theodore’s Sixteen Years in Indiana.”
